What is CVE-2025-55251?

HCL AION is vulnerable to an unrestricted file upload issue, allowing attackers to upload malicious files to the server without proper validation. This flaw can potentially lead to unauthorized code execution or compromise of the system, exposing sensitive data and undermining security protocols.
